AD7871JNZ Information
AD7871JNZ by Analog Devices Inc is an Analog to Digital Converter.
Analog to Digital Converters are under the broader part category of Converters.
A converter is an electrical circuit that transforms electric energy into a different form that will support a elecrical load needed by a device. Read more about Converters on our Converters part category page.

AD7871JNZ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
-
The AD7871JNZ requires careful layout and placement to minimize noise and ensure accurate conversions. It is recommended to place the device close to the analog signal sources, use a solid ground plane, and keep the analog and digital signals separate. Additionally, decoupling capacitors should be placed close to the device's power pins.
-
To optimize the AD7871JNZ's performance, it is essential to understand the specific requirements of your application. This includes selecting the correct gain and offset settings, optimizing the sampling rate, and ensuring proper filtering and signal conditioning. Additionally, it is recommended to consult the device's datasheet and application notes for specific guidance.
-
Common pitfalls to avoid when using the AD7871JNZ include incorrect pin connections, inadequate power supply decoupling, and insufficient signal filtering. Additionally, it is essential to ensure that the device is operated within its recommended operating conditions and that the analog input signals are within the specified range.
-
To troubleshoot issues with the AD7871JNZ, it is recommended to start by verifying the device's power supply and clock signals. Next, check the analog input signals and ensure they are within the specified range. If issues persist, consult the device's datasheet and application notes for guidance, and consider using debugging tools such as oscilloscopes and logic analyzers.
